# DeHaze Port the Haze Explr API to GEOJSON for use in GIS applications. This was a quick and dirty project, and will probably get some updates slowly in the future. I put what I learned from this in the [HacDC Wiki](https://wiki.hacdc.org/en/Projects/API/HazeExplr). ## Usage ```bash npm i node basicauth_serve.js ``` To use the endpoint, replace 'EMAIL' and 'PASSWORD' with your Haze Explr account details: ```bash echo "EMAIL:`echo 'PASSWORD' | sha256sum | sed -e 's/ -//'`" | base64 ``` Then, make a request to the endpoint with the resulting string as the value of the `auth` query parameter: ```bash curl "http://localhost:3000/locations?auth=BASE64_ENCODED_STRING" ``` `adapt.js` converts url-passed auth credentials into the basicauth server, I will refactor these in the future to use a `.env` file and better coding standards.
